Infobeam Solution is one of the largest channel partners of Alibaba.com. We can onboard your company on Alibaba.com on your behalf, ensuring a smooth and efficient process.
After your payment is processed, you’ll receive an email from our onboarding team with instructions to complete your business verification and fill out the product upload template.
To sell products on Alibaba.com, you must verify your business with specific documents such as your W-9 and articles of incorporation. Once verified, your 1-year membership begins.
Our onboarding team handles uploading your products to Alibaba.com. Simply fill out all the required fields in the product upload template, and our team will get your products online quickly. Watch the video below for a step-by-step guide.
Once your business is verified and you’ve completed the product upload template, it’s time for your training call. Our onboarding team will guide you and your team through selling on Alibaba.com. We recommend having all team members present for this call.
After verification, your first 90 days of full account operation begin! Your certified Alibaba.com service partner will request access to your account to manage day-to-day maintenance, saving you time and improving performance. Services include:
After 90 days, you can choose to take over daily account maintenance yourself or continue the full account operation service for $150/month.
Review and agree to our terms and conditions to start selling your products. Check out our best practices to generate more leads and maximize sales.
Our goal is to help Alibaba.com sellers grow their businesses and achieve long-term success. With support from qualified B2B selling specialists, we tailor our service plans to optimize each stage of your seller journey on Alibaba.com.
Take advantage of the free 90-day onboarding services* offered by Alibaba.com. Start seeing results quickly with practical assistance and guidance, from setting up your online store to publishing eye-catching merchandise and responding to business requests.
Star Ratings are an empowering tool to assess your performance, monitor development, and identify areas for improvement. Higher ratings increase your visibility on Alibaba.com, unlocking more business opportunities.
A dedicated account manager or an approved third-party service provider by Alibaba.com is ready to assist you in achieving long-term success. You’ll receive round-the-clock online support in various languages to ensure your needs are met and your voice is heard.